Jiho Lee is a scholar working on Biomedical Engineering, Automotive Engineering and Electrical and Electronic Engineering. According to data from OpenAlex, Jiho Lee has authored 22 papers receiving a total of 381 indexed citations (citations by other indexed papers that have themselves been cited), including 8 papers in Biomedical Engineering, 7 papers in Automotive Engineering and 6 papers in Electrical and Electronic Engineering. Recurrent topics in Jiho Lee's work include Additive Manufacturing and 3D Printing Technologies (7 papers), 3D Printing in Biomedical Research (4 papers) and Advanced Sensor and Energy Harvesting Materials (4 papers). Jiho Lee is often cited by papers focused on Additive Manufacturing and 3D Printing Technologies (7 papers), 3D Printing in Biomedical Research (4 papers) and Advanced Sensor and Energy Harvesting Materials (4 papers). Jiho Lee collaborates with scholars based in South Korea, Canada and Singapore. Jiho Lee's co-authors include Eun‐Kyu Lee, Yongdae Kim, Alberto Andreu, Yong‐Jin Yoon, Insup Kim, Alamelu Suriya Subramanian, Pei‐Chen Su, Hoon Kim, Byung Ik Kim and Jeong Ho Cho and has published in prestigious journals such as Scientific Reports, IEEE Transactions on Industrial Electronics and IEEE Journal of Solid-State Circuits.
